It's interesting to note that the game's AI doesn't accommodate for Desolate Land's water-evaporating effect. Opposing Water types will try to spam Water moves on Primal Groudon, no matter how many times it fails. I suspect this is probably an oversight in the AI and may be patched in the future.

So does the run away method actually work? Because I'm hunting Heatran now, and that sounds a lot faster than SRing
 
Sadly, Run Away doesn't work on the portal legendaries. I tried that with Reshiram but after you run I think you have to wait another day for it to respawn. :( It said there was just a ring floating in the air, nothing inside of it.
